Highlights (with Timestamps)

01:31 – Why trust is the foundation of everything You can’t influence, negotiate, or collaborate effectively without trust.

02:01 – If you can’t measure it, you can’t improve it Why trust needs to be treated like any other measurable concept.

03:29 – Trust across all relationships From leadership to cross-functional teams and clients.

04:29 – The cost of low trust Feeling unsafe, guarded, and unable to speak openly.

05:27 – Organizations say trust matters—but don’t measure it A critical gap in leadership practice.

06:25 – The clinical trial analogy Why unclear measurement leads to ineffective improvement.

07:25 – Start by removing trust-destroying behaviors Often the fastest way to improve trust.

08:19 – Trust as a lead measure How it predicts outcomes like engagement and retention.

10:16 – Evidence: why trust drives performance Lower stress, higher productivity, and better retention.

11:14 – The Leadership Trust Index A structured way to measure trust within organizations.

13:38 – How to implement trust surveys Best practices for response rates and anonymity.

16:04 – Action builds trust—not surveys alone Why leadership follow-through matters most.

18:21 – Trust is built through consistent delivery Doing what you say—every time.

20:41 – The 3 Cs of trust Character, care, and competence.

22:32 – Simple ways to build trust today Listen actively, show appreciation, and understand others.

24:00 – Bringing trust measurement into your organization From workshops to coaching and continuous improvement.

26:25 – Final takeaway Trust is measurable—and that makes it actionable.

About this podcast

The podcast from statisticians for statisticians to have a bigger impact at work. This podcast is set up in association with PSI - Promoting Statistical Insight. This podcast helps you to grow your leadership skills, learn about ongoing discussions in the scientific community, build you knowledge about the health sector and be more efficient at work. This podcast helps statisticians at all levels with and without management experience. It is targeted towards the health, but lots of topics will be important for the wider data scientists community.

by Alexander Schacht and Benjamin Piske, biometricians, statisticians and leaders in the pharma industry
